How many coffee bars are required to supply 14,000? Wall Street? According to JPMorgan’s interior contacts for its new tower, the answer can be in dozens.
There will be no only two in the hallway or two others on the upper floor in the huge dining hall – work cafes will fall on each floor, according to the internal documents obtained by Business Insider that can determine employees what they can expect while moving. The building, located in 270 Park Avenue In Manhattan, it is scheduled to open for most workers early next year, but some will move soon.
The bank’s contacts with its employees reveal a carefully designed ecosystem-a system that indicates a serious extent in making the palatable life in the office, and even fun, as is the case The workers invite the office Five days a week. In addition to the excess coffee options, JPMorgan hangs vegetable meals with a Michelin star and 24-hour coffee-ideal for Banker with eyes I need 2 am captured.
In the list in Exchange, a social center was produced across the floors from 13 to 16, which is SweetGreen Spot Spot; Umami and Little Dirt Candy, which seems to be connected to the lower Manhattan plant that is run by Michelin star chef. In general, there will be about 15 options on the stock exchange, according to banking documents, as well as refreshments on all the 60 bank floor.
The documents say Park Avenue Express, what appears to be the private JPMorgan concept, is described as “for those who are looking for a quick bite to eat at any time of the day or night”, noting that it is open 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.
